Путеводитель по истории релизов

Публикация № 1107016

Обмен - Интеграция с WEB

релизы обновления история выпуск версии releases.1C.ru

28
Отчет по истории выпуска релизов и анализа информации по обновлениям.

В самом начале

Давным давно, в одной компании следили за историей релизов платформы 1С и решениями на ее основе. Ежедневно ответственный человек, у которого уйма свободного времени, заходил на сайт с данными об обновлениях и следил за ситуацией. Позже, в целях автоматизации, была создана обработка, которая присылала итоговую информацию об изменениях на сайте обновлений по электронной почте. Жизнь стала проще.

Прошло уже почти 10 лет, но задача отслеживания выпуска обновлений остается до сих пор актуальной. Не только для фирм франчайзи, но и для остальных компаний, имеющих на обслуживании коробочные решения от 1С.

Здесь и сейчас Вы найдете отчет, который может послужить хорошим инструментом отслеживания и анализа продуктов и их обновлений от фирмы "1С". Но, прежде чем продолжить, хочу выразить благодарность за отличную библиотеку HTTP-коннектор от Владимира Бондаревского. Часть функционала отчета реализована с ее помощью.

Назначение отчета

Отчет предназначен для просмотра информации о продуктах фирмы "1С" и истории их изменений. В состав отчета включены несколько предопределенных вариантов:

  • Актуальные версии релизов - отчет показывает актуальную информацию о релизах фирмы "1С". Структура отчета аналогично странице releases.1C.ru. Доступ к сайту ИТС не требуется, т.к. информация для отчета берется из публичного репозитория "MagickPlatformHistory" на GitHub.
  • Выпущенные сегодня релизы - вариант отчета похож на предыдущий, за исключением того, что установлен отбор по дате публикации на сегодняшний день.
  • Полная история релизов - отчет также использует публичный репозиторий на GitHub в качестве источника данных и похож на предыдущие отчеты. Его главное отличие - это отображение истории всех изменений по релизам (не только публикации релиза, но и изменение информации о плановых версиях обновлений, демоверсий и др.). Ранее мы уже анализировали историю изменений страницы с обновлениями, кто не читал - добро пожаловать!
  • Актуальные версии релизов (расширенная) - структура отчета похожа на первый вариант из списка, но главное отличие - это дополнение отчета информацией с сайта releases.1C.ru. В настройка этого варианта необходимо ввести логин и пароль от учетной записи ИТС, чтобы отчет смог получить необходимую информацию.
  • Расширенная информация по продукту - расшифровка варианта "Актуальные версии релизов (расширенная)" по точному имени продукта. Показывает информацию об истории релизов с дополнением данных о диске ИТС и списке версий для обновления. В настройках этого варианта необходимо ввести логин и пароль от учетной записи ИТС.
  • Порядок обновления релизов - также является расшифровкой варианта "Актуальные версии релизов (расширенная)". Показывает порядок установки обновлений релизов, чтобы перейти от текущей (введенной в параметр отчета) версии к последней. В настройках этого варианта необходимо ввести логин и пароль от учетной записи ИТС.

В итоге, с помощью отчета можно решать такие задачи как:

  • Отслеживание выпуска обновлений для конкретных продуктов (платформа, конфигурации и т.д.).
  • Получать дополнительную информацию о выпуске обновлений (порядок обновления, ссылка на страницу продукта или обновления и т.д.)

Для работы отчета необходимо соблюсти следующие требования:

  • Версия платформы 8.3.10 или выше.
  • Доступ в интернет с клиентских компьютеров для файловых баз, а для клиент-серверного доступ к сети должен быть открыт на сервере.
  • Для получения дополнительной информации о релизах необходима подписка ИТС и доступ к обновлениям программ.

Далее кратко рассмотрим основные варианты отчета.

Основные варианты

Шесть предопределенных вариантов отчета - это не предел. Вы можете настроить свои собственные варианты, используя штатные возможности СКД.

Далее Вы можете посмотреть как выглядит каждый вариант, что в них можно посмотреть.

 
 Актуальные версии релизов
 
 Выпущенные сегодня релизы
 
 Полная история релизов
 
 Актуальные версии релизов (расширенная)
 
 Расширенная информация по продукту
 
 Порядок обновления релизов

Простые варианты для простых задач!

Заключение

Ничего сверхъествественного, подобные разработки уже есть на Инфостарт. Ссылки на некоторые из них я оставил ниже. Отчет является попыткой упростить работу с информацией о выпуске новых версий конфигураций и других решений от фирмы "1С". Уникальной возможностью отчета остается возможность просмотра истории изменений информации с сайта обновлений. Аналога этой функции на Инфостарт еще не встречал.

Отчет создавался человеком для человеков, поэтому человеческий фактор исключать нельзя :) Прошу обо всех найденных ошибках, неточностях, предложениях писать в приватный чат (так будет проще уточнять детали) или в комментариях.

Всем доброго дня, хорошего настроения и успехов!

Другие ссылки

28

Скачать файлы

Наименование Файл Версия Размер
Путеводитель по истории релизов:
.erf 52,47Kb
15.08.19
7
.erf 1.0.0.0 52,47Kb 7 Скачать

См. также

Специальные предложения

Комментарии
Избранное Подписка Сортировка: Древо
1. qwinter 595 14.08.19 11:02 Сейчас в теме
Прошло уже почти 10 лет, но задача отслеживания выпуска обновлений остается до сих пор актуальной.
О да, за столько лет уж можно было создать простенький api-сервис для нужд клиентов, но для 1С встраивание котиков в конфигурации оказалось важнее, вот и пилим мы каждый свои грабли, количество подобных решений на инфостарте разве что загрузкам из эксель проигрывает.
pt_olga; YPermitin; +2 Ответить
2. YPermitin 3269 14.08.19 11:10 Сейчас в теме
(1) сервис со стороны фирмы "1С" - это и есть сайт releases.1C.ru. Также есть rss-лента для получения информации об обновлениях, уведомления в новостях самой конфигурации, а также новостные ленты у партнеров.

Поэтому немного не понял в чью сторону Вы выразили недовольство.

Ну а аналогичного инструмента на ИС я не видел. Поделитесь информацией, пожалуйста
3. qwinter 595 14.08.19 11:46 Сейчас в теме
(2)
сервис со стороны фирмы "1С" - это и есть сайт releases.1C.ru. Также есть rss-лента для получения информации об обновлениях, уведомления в новостях самой конфигурации, а также новостные ленты у партнеров.
Сайт который надо парсить, что не законно, никак не тянет на сервис с описанным функционалом. К тому же многие важные вещи никак на него не выведены, например версия платформы. Выделения, что релиз отозван, в списке тоже нет, только на странице релиза т.д. и т.п.
Ну а аналогичного инструмента на ИС я не видел. Поделитесь информацией, пожалуйста
я и не имел в виду полностью аналогичного, а вот в разных вариациях присутствует много, некоторые ссылки вы сами выложили в статье. Их легко найти по ключевым словам "downloads.1c.ru", "releases.1c.ru" и т.д.
YPermitin; +1 Ответить
4. YPermitin 3269 14.08.19 11:53 Сейчас в теме
8. Yashazz 2490 14.08.19 14:39 Сейчас в теме
(2) Было, было. Я когда-то видел, причём именно парсинг сайта. Я тогда плотно занимался парсингом по своим задачам, поэтому обратил внимание. Не скажу, что такое навороченное, но идея была аналогичная. Что не умаляет достоинств конкретно этой публикации.

А сарказм коллеги, думаю, направлен не в Ваш адрес, а в адрес фирмы 1С. И то правда, могли бы уже рест-сервис замутить...
qwinter; YPermitin; +2 Ответить
14. qwinter 595 14.08.19 16:41 Сейчас в теме
(8) Естественно в сторону 1С, у меня свой аналогичный велосипед в виде конфигурации, и после обновлений сайта каждый раз менять парсер прилично надоело.
12. Rustig 1172 14.08.19 16:04 Сейчас в теме
(1)котики только в Бп 3.0, и вообще команда БП 3.0 живет своей отдельной жизнью и развивает продукт лучший среди 1сных продуктов.
5. RocKeR_13 657 14.08.19 13:41 Сейчас в теме
Опередили: разрабатывал для личных нужд конфу для работы с релизами, хотел поделиться)
6. YPermitin 3269 14.08.19 13:58 Сейчас в теме
(5) если решение делать в виде конфигурации, но можно намного больше функционала добавить.

Тае что выкладывайте:)
7. RocKeR_13 657 14.08.19 13:58 Сейчас в теме
(6) довожу до ума: думаю, сегодня будет)
YPermitin; +1 Ответить
9. triviumfan 10 14.08.19 15:23 Сейчас в теме
Из любопытства: зачем оно надо, если можно просто зайти на офф. сайт?
ЗЫ: Плюс есть надоедливое напоминание (почти такое же как "сделать яндекс заглавной страницей") при входе в базу об актуальности версии конфы
YPermitin; +1 Ответить
10. YPermitin 3269 14.08.19 15:52 Сейчас в теме
(9) основные кейсы я описал в статье. А так для отслеживания выпуска обновлений по нескольким конфигурациям, особенно если в них не сидишь и новости не видишь :)
11. triviumfan 10 14.08.19 16:04 Сейчас в теме
(10) Существуют подписки на новости итс о выходе платформы, конфигураций и прочего. Хотя, по мне так это спам очередной.
13. YPermitin 3269 14.08.19 16:07 Сейчас в теме
(11) я честно пытался, но там иногда не все так просто понять :) Есть маркетинговая составляющая, иногда весомая.
15. qwinter 595 14.08.19 17:03 Сейчас в теме
(9) когда ты работаешь с парой десяткой видов конфигураций 1С на отслеживание через сайт или письма можно тратить по несколько рабочих дней в неделю, нужны инструменты которые выводят всю нужную информацию разом в минимальное количество кликов.
YPermitin; +1 Ответить
Оставьте свое сообщение